Why Homemade Meals Are Becoming More Meaningful Again

For many years, convenience shaped modern eating habits. Fast food, delivery apps, and busy schedules often reduced the amount of time people spent preparing meals at home. Today, however, homemade meals are experiencing a quiet return in modern lifestyles.

Across many households, cooking is becoming more than a practical necessity. Increasingly, it is viewed as a meaningful activity connected to wellness, creativity, and emotional comfort.

One reason for this shift is the growing awareness around food quality and ingredients. Many people want greater control over what they eat, how meals are prepared, and where ingredients come from. Cooking at home provides that transparency.

Homemade meals also encourage slower routines. In highly demanding lifestyles, preparing food can create moments of calmness and presence that are often missing from rushed daily schedules.

There is also an emotional and cultural aspect attached to home cooking. Family recipes, traditional dishes, and familiar flavors often create strong feelings of comfort and identity. Meals prepared at home can strengthen family connection and create shared experiences that feel increasingly valuable in fast-paced environments.

Technology has influenced this trend as well. Online recipes, cooking videos, and food content have made cooking more accessible and creative for people of different skill levels.

Importantly, homemade meals do not need to be elaborate to be meaningful. Simple, balanced meals often provide the greatest sense of comfort and sustainability.

This renewed interest in home cooking reflects broader lifestyle changes around intentional living and emotional well-being.

And increasingly, homemade meals are being appreciated not only for nourishment, but for the sense of balance, connection, and care they bring into everyday life.

Why Financial Confidence Matters More Than Income Alone

Income is important, but financial confidence plays an equally significant role in overall stability and well-being.

Financial confidence refers to the ability to make informed decisions about money without constant fear or uncertainty. It comes from understanding budgeting, saving, spending habits, and long-term planning.

Many people with high incomes still experience financial stress because confidence is not determined only by earnings. Without financial clarity, anxiety often remains regardless of income level.

One reason financial confidence is increasingly important is the complexity of modern financial life. Digital banking, online spending, investment culture, and economic uncertainty require people to make financial decisions more frequently than before.

Financial confidence also improves emotional stability. People who feel more in control of their finances often experience less stress and greater freedom in daily decision-making.

Importantly, confidence develops gradually through education, consistency, and practical habits rather than perfection.

And increasingly, financial well-being is being associated with clarity and control rather than income alone.

Why Preventing Burnout Is Becoming a Health Priority

Burnout is no longer viewed only as a workplace issue. Increasingly, it is recognized as a broader health concern affecting emotional, mental, and physical well-being.

Burnout often develops through prolonged stress without adequate recovery. Symptoms may include exhaustion, low motivation, emotional detachment, difficulty concentrating, and physical fatigue.

Modern lifestyles contribute heavily to burnout. Constant digital access, high productivity expectations, and limited boundaries between work and personal life make true rest increasingly difficult.

As awareness grows, more people are becoming intentional about recovery, balance, and emotional sustainability.

Preventing burnout requires more than occasional breaks. It involves consistent habits that support long-term well-being, including rest, boundaries, movement, sleep, and realistic expectations.

Importantly, burnout prevention is not laziness or lack of ambition.

It is recognizing that sustainable performance depends on recovery and emotional health.

And increasingly, protecting mental and physical energy is becoming part of responsible self-care.

Why Breathing Practices Are Receiving More Attention

Breathing is automatic, yet many people rarely pay attention to how they breathe.

Increasingly, wellness experts are emphasizing breathing practices because of their strong connection to stress management and emotional regulation.

Controlled breathing can calm the nervous system, improve focus, and reduce physical tension.

Modern stress often causes shallow or irregular breathing patterns, which may increase feelings of anxiety or overwhelm.

Simple breathing exercises are now commonly used in mindfulness, fitness, and mental health practices.

Importantly, breathing techniques are accessible and require no complicated equipment or environments.

And increasingly, people are recognizing that small daily practices can significantly affect emotional and physical well-being.

Why Wellness Travel Is Growing Globally

Travel is no longer only about sightseeing or luxury experiences. Increasingly, people are traveling specifically to improve well-being.

Wellness travel includes retreats, nature experiences, spa destinations, mindfulness programs, and restorative environments designed to support mental and physical recovery.

Many individuals are seeking travel experiences that reduce stress rather than intensify activity.

Natural environments, slower schedules, and intentional relaxation are becoming increasingly appealing.

This reflects broader lifestyle priorities around balance and emotional health.

And increasingly, travel is being viewed as an opportunity for restoration as well as exploration.
